What you can eat here
Pulled from Gluto's celiac safety report for this location.
✅ Reported safe options
- Sandwiches made on gluten-free bread (GF bread is explicitly available and used for many orders).
- Baked potatoes and other GF-ready sides when prepared with separate handling.
- Salads and salad dressings that are noted or used in GF contexts, often with careful preparation and dedicated packaging.
- Items prepared or boxed to-go to minimize cross-contact, including GF-prepped sandwiches and sealed chips when possible.
⚠️ Risks & cross-contamination
- The restaurant is not a dedicated gluten-free facility; cross-contact is acknowledged as a possibility.
- A formal Gluten-Sensitive kit is used to help separate GF items, including color-coded components, separate cutting boards, toasting trays, and dedicated prep steps; staff change gloves when handling GF items, and GF to-go boxes/packaging are used to limit contact with gluten.
- There are mixed experiences across reviews: many recent diners report safe experiences and proactive staff, while a minority note cross-contamination concerns or caution about the environment not being fully gluten-free.
- Some comments reference shared cooking surfaces or toasting in shared equipment; others highlight strict glove changes and separate handling. Overall, the risk is mitigated by staff practices, but not eliminated.
